Biography

Johan Johansen was a Norwegian track and field athlete who represented SK Brann in Bergen. Johansen specialised in the long jump and was selected to compete at the 1920 Antwerpen Olympics. He finished tenth in the qualifying round with a best effort of 6.565 metres, with only the top six athletes progressing to the final.

Personal Best: LJ – 7.11 (1919).
